Context
By the time 'Countdown to Extinction' was released in 1992, Megadeth had solidified their status as leaders in the thrash metal scene following their breakthrough album, 'Rust in Peace'. This album marked a significant shift towards more melodic structures and accessible themes, showcasing their evolution amidst a changing musical landscape.

'Countdown to Extinction' debuted at No. 2 on the Billboard 200, marking Megadeth's highest chart position to date. The album's lead single, 'Symphony of Destruction', became a defining anthem for the genre, receiving extensive airplay and contributing to the band's mainstream success.
